000022892 520__ $$2eng$$aIn this article, the author shows the result of an attempt to tune the parameters of finite element simulations of bird strikes on a composite panel based on the results of real bird strike tests. The main objective of this study was to find the finite element model parameters, which would provide the best correlation between the experiments and simulations. For these purpose two different software MSC.Nastran and MSC.Dytran and two different methods Lagrangian-Eulerian and Smooth Particles Hydrodynamics were used for simulations. The model and simulation parameters were varied and the simulations results were compared with the tests results. The study has shown that the simple model of a composite panel, which was meshed with CQUAD4 and CTRIA shell elements, does not allow to accurately simulate the deflections and the damage of the panel occurred during the bird strike.
